In need of size for his 2022-23 Seton Hall basketball roster, head coach Shaheen Holloway found it in the most obvious place.

His own roster.

After saying his goodbyes last month in pursuit of a pro career, power forward Alexis Yetna had a change of heart. He’ll be back for a second season with the Pirates, the team announced Wednesday.

The 6-foot-8, 225-pound postgrad, who averaged 8.1 points and 7.6 rebounds in his debut high-major season after transferring from South Florida, fills an enormous need. He joins rising senior Tyrese Samuel as the only bigs in the Hall’s fold for next season.

Yetna, who hails from France, turns 24 in October and could have begun a pro career on the European hoops circuit. But from the time he took the job, Holloway re-recruited Yetna hard. He’s a strong rebounder and solid defensive presence whose offense suffered in the Pirates’ system last season. Yetna wound up shooting just 40 percent from the field and .228 from 3-point range, although he did convert 75 percent of his free throws. Don't expect him to take as many triples on Holloway's watch.

It should be noted that he battled myriad nagging injuries throughout the campaign.

With Yetna in the fold, Seton Hall has two open scholarships left. One is being held for KC Ndefo, the standout Saint Peter’s forward who is in the transfer portal and also pursuing the NBA Draft process. Ndefo did not get invited to the major scouting combines; he has until June 1 to withdraw from the draft and return to college. If he does withdraw, the Hall should have the inside track.

Here's a look at the Pirates' 2022-23 depth chart at the moment:

Guards (7): Kadary Richmond, Al-Amir Dawes, Jamir Harris, Femi Odukale, Dre Davis, Jaquan Sanders, JaQuan Harris.

Wings (2): Tray Jackson, Tae Davis.

Bigs (2): Tyrese Samuel, Alexis Yetna.
